常见编码不一致的原因
不同系统的默认编码不同:不同操作系统和应用程序有不同的默认编码格式。例如,Windows系统默认使用GBK,而大部分Web服务器使用UTF-8。如果在这两种编码之间进行数据传输,而不🎯进行编码转换,就会出现乱码。
缺乏统一的编码规范:在跨国团队合作中,各个成员使用的编码标准可能不一致,缺乏统一的编码规范会导致编码不一致的问题。
数据库和前端的编码不一致:在Web开发中,数据库和前端展示层之间的编码不一致也是导致乱码的主要原因之一。
检查网络连接
网络问题常常是导致乱码的主要原因之一。确保你的网络连接是稳定和正常的。你可以尝试以下几个步😎骤:
重启路由器:有时候,简单的重启路由器可以解决网络连接的问题。切换网络环境:尝试使用移动数据或其他Wi-Fi网络,看看是否仍然会出现乱码。测试其他游戏:如果其他游戏也有乱码现象,那么问题可能出在网络环境上。
检查字符编码格式
确认数据源和目标系统使用的字符编码格式是否一致。常见的字符编码格式有UTF-8、GBK、ISO-8859-1等。不同编码格式之间的转换需要特别小心,以避免乱码问题。可以通过以下步骤进行检查:
查看数据源的字符编码格式,确保📌数据源使用的是正确的编码格式。检查目标系统的🔥字符编码设置,确保其能够正确解码数据源的编码格式。如果需要转换编码格式,使用可靠的🔥编码转换工具,如Python的codecs模块或Java的InputStreamReader和OutputStreamWriter。
编码问题的背景与影响
编码问题的核心在于不同编码系统之间的兼容性和转换。在亚洲,常见的编⭐码系统包括UTF-8、GBK、ISO-8859-1等📝。由于这些系统的字符集和编码规则不同,在内容传输和展示时,如果没有正确处理,就会出现乱码现象。这不仅影响内容的正常显示,还可能导致信息的误解甚至丢失。
如何识别“亚洲IV秘乱码”?
识别“亚洲IV秘乱码”问题通常可以通过以下几个步骤进行:
检查网络连接:首先确保网络连接正常,排除网络故障引起的问题。查看日志文件:通过查看系统或应用程序的日志文件,可以发现乱码问题的🔥发生时段和频率。比对字符编码:检查涉及的系统和应用程序的字符编码设置,确认是否存在不一致的情况。使用调试工具:利用调试工具,如Wireshark等,分析数据传输过程中的问题。
数据接口的优化
数据接口在系统集成中起着至关重要的作用。如果数据接口的设计和实现存在问题,也可能导致秘乱码问题。因此,优化数据接口设计和实现,是解决秘乱码问题的关键之一。
解决方案:在设计数据接口时,确保数据格式和编码格式的一致性。可以使用接口测试工具,如Postman,对数据接口进行全面测🙂试,确保其在不同环境下的稳定性和可靠性。
服务器和网络环境的问题也是导致乱码频发的重要原因。服务器的硬件配置、网络带宽以及网络传输协议等因素,都会对数据传输的准确性产生影响。特别是在高并发访问的情况下,服务器负载过重可能导致数据包丢失或乱序,从而引发乱码现象。
为了解决这一问题,系统运营者需要进行全面的硬件和网络环境评估,确保服务器的硬件配置能够满足高并发访问的🔥需求。优化网络传输协议,采用高效的数据传输技术,也是避😎免乱码的重要措⭐施。通过对服务器和网络环境的🔥全面优化,可以有效减少乱码问题的发生。
系统的软件设计和编码实现也是导致乱码问题的关键因素之一。在系统开发过程🙂中,如果对乱码问题的预防和处理缺乏充分的考虑,可能会导致数据传输和存储过程中出现乱码现象。因此,系统开发者需要在设计阶段充分考虑乱码问题的可能性,并在代码实现中加入相应的防护措施。
数据传输过程的监控
数据传输过程是秘乱码问题的高发环节,通过对数据传输过程的监控,可以及时发现并处理数据传输中的异常情况。
解决方案:在数据传输过程中,增加监控点,对数据包进行实时监控和分析。可以使用网络监控工具,如Wireshark,对数据包进行详细分析,确保数据在传输过程中的完整性和准确性。
校对:刘慧卿(6cEOas9M38Kzgk9u8uBurka8zPFcs4sd)


